Ephedra
A genus of plants used in traditional medicine and for weight loss, known for its stimulant properties due to the presence of ephedrine.
Leaves Called Needles
Thin, cylindrical, and often evergreen leaves found in some coniferous plants.
Conifers
Conifers are a group of cone-bearing seed plants, predominantly evergreen, that include pines, spruces, and firs, known for their adaptability to various climates and their importance in ecosystems and timber industry.
Leathery
Describing a texture that is tough and flexible, similar to that of well-tanned leather, often referring to plant leaves or animal skin.
